To improve battery life on the OnePlus 3T, reduce screen brightness, disable background apps, enable battery saver mode, and update to the latest software version.
Check the charging cable and adapter for damage, clean the charging port, try a different outlet, and restart the device. If the issue persists, consider contacting support.
Go to Settings > Backup & Reset > Factory data reset.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the process. Ensure you back up your data before proceeding.
Press and hold the Power and Volume Down buttons simultaneously until you hear a shutter sound or see a visual confirmation.
Clear the cache, uninstall unused apps, update the software, and restart the phone to enhance performance.
Go to Settings > System > System updates. Tap on 'Check for updates' and follow the instructions to install any available updates.
Use the OnePlus Switch app to seamlessly transfer contacts, messages, photos, and apps from your old device to the OnePlus 3T.
Enable Developer Options, turn on OEM unlocking, then boot into fastboot mode and use the command `fastboot oem unlock` on your computer.
Restart your device, toggle Airplane mode on and off, forget and reconnect to networks, and reset network settings if necessary.
Clean the camera lens, restart the camera app, update the app, and reboot your device. If problems persist, consider a factory reset or contact support.
